The excitement surrounding Salman Khan’s action thriller Sikandar, which dropped in cinemas early Sunday morning, was short-lived. Within hours, the film was struck with piracy issues. Multiple illegal platforms, including Telegram groups, allegedly leaked the movie online, offering illicit downloads and streaming links. The latest reports suggest that it was an insider job since the pirated version includes scenes that did not make it to the final cut.
According to a report by Bollywood Hungama, some of the scenes in the pirated version are of Salman learning about Rashmika Mandanna wanting to become a lawyer after her death, medical students informing him about Dharavi pollution, Sathyaraj learning about the three individuals who received Rashmika’s organs and their whereabouts, and Kajal Aggarwal attempting suicide. It also does not include Iulia Vantur singing Lag Ja Gale or Salman singing Ajeeb Dastaan.
